PHP ASCII 排序方法

2022-08-10 09:21:12 字數 589 閱讀 7264

//自定義ascii排序

function ascii($params = array())

$strs = rtrim($str, '&');

return $strs;}}

return '引數錯誤';

}

<?php

if ($_post["perdata"] == "")

$data = chop (trim ($_post["perdata"]));

$a = explode (" ", $data);

sort ($a);

$data = implode (" ", $a);

?>

sort() 函式用於對陣列單元從低到高進行排序。

rsort() 函式用於對陣列單元從高到低進行排序。

asort() 函式用於對陣列單元從低到高進行排序並保持索引關係。

arsort() 函式用於對陣列單元從高到低進行排序並保持索引關係。

ksort() 函式用於對陣列單元按照鍵名從低到高進行排序。

krsort() 函式用於對陣列單元按照鍵名從高到低進行排序。

PHP ASCII 排序方法

需求背景 如果url有查詢引數,url中的查詢引數照askii順序排列,所有引數按key value的方式字串全部拼接 php ascii 排序方法 自定義ascll排序 function ascll params array strs rtrim str,return strs return 引數...

排序方法(選擇排序)

選擇排序法 我們先用三個數放入a,b,c,變數中排序簡單來 選擇排序法思想。第一輪先將a和b比較,較大數放入a中,再將a和c比較大的數放入a中 比如a 6 b 7 c 8 第一輪確定第一位 第一次比較 a 7 b 6 c 8 第二次比較 a 8 b 6 c 7 第二輪後確定第二位 第一次比較 a 8...

排序方法之堆排序

堆排序的實現 建立初始堆 二 堆排序 在建立初始堆之前首先要了解一些關於堆的概念,還需要了解一些關於平衡二叉樹的內容 1 堆的節點數 n 2 並且是只舍不入 2 最後乙個堆結點 n 2 1 3 對於任意結點a x 可以找到它子結點上的內容a 2x 1 和a 2x 2 建立乙個堆 實現原理 它考察堆的...